Originally Posted by mcfly
Being a moderator at other message boards, the way other sites that use this style BB have it so where the mods of that particular forum get e-mailed when there's a reported post. The reported post is in then in the e-mail along with the person who reported it's complaint.

I don't know if that's how it works here but I know it's not some instant thing so it can take a little bit for follow up.
That is how it works here.

I can't speak for the others but, as per my sig, currently I tend to see things faster if they are notified to me by PM.

Originally Posted by NoirFan
How do I know if/when a report has been read by a mod? I twice reported an offensive post, but no action has been taken as of yet.
You don't know. Sometimes what some think should be deleted or needs action (I am *not* directing this comment towards you NoirFan, because I don't know what you've reported) doesn't mean that the mod or admin does. Some might view the post, think there's nothing wrong, then leave it at that. Some might reply back to who reported it their decision on to delete/etc.

If you think what you've reported has not been checked in a reasonable amount of time, you can PM the thread to an admin who can look into it.
